The western edge does the heavy lifting
Forty-nine countries file under Asia in this dataset, and nearly every disputed case lands on the Asian side of the ledger: Turkey, Cyprus, Georgia, Armenia and Azerbaijan all count as Asia in this countries of Asia quiz. Two big names go the other way – Russia files under Europe and Egypt under Africa – which makes both of them exactly the sort of answer a NOT question loves. East of that contested strip the continent is plain sailing all the way out to Japan, Indonesia and Timor-Leste.
Beware the Guineas
Guinea-Bissau appears in this bank as a country that is NOT in Asia, and it drags a whole family in with it. Guinea, Guinea-Bissau and Equatorial Guinea are all African; Papua New Guinea is Oceanian; not one Guinea is Asian. The nearest thing is the island of New Guinea itself, split between Papua New Guinea and Indonesia – and Indonesia, for quiz purposes, is Asia.
How to meet a NOT question
The impostors planted among Asian countries here come mostly from Africa – Liberia, Benin, Equatorial Guinea, Guinea-Bissau – with Barbados and Argentina flown in from the Americas, and the answer line names the impostor’s real continent whether you caught it or not. The reliable method is to test each option against one silent sentence – this country is in Asia – and pick the option that refuses the sentence. It is slower than instinct and beats instinct almost every time.
